  • Wendel will generate over 7 billion euros in cash flow by 2030 from recurring asset management fees and portfolio divestments, and allocate more than 1.6 billion euros in shareholder returns through dividends and share buybacks

  • WIM will benefit over time from participation in fund performance (PRE), which can represent approximately 300 million euros for all upcoming fund vintages

  • In 3 years, Wendel has become a global and unique investment company through its model dedicated to private assets with two complementary value-creating businesses: WPI for proprietary direct investment and WIM for third-party management

  • By end of 2030, the asset management business should represent more than half of Wendel's intrinsic value

  • WPI aims to generate average annual growth in intrinsic value of proprietary assets between 12% and 16%

  • Annual dividend corresponds to (i) 2.5% of WPI's revalued net asset value and (ii) approximately 90% of dividends paid by WIM. Medium-term, WIM cash flow growth should allow dividend to reach approximately 3.5% of NAV

  • WIM should manage over 46 billion in assets and exceed 200 million euros in pro forma FRE in 2026 across private equity, private debt and private markets solutions

  • WIM targets average organic FRE growth of 15% per year through end of 2030
